Why prom transportation in Henrietta deserves early planning
Prom night often includes more than one destination. A typical Henrietta group may need pickups near home, a dinner stop in the Rochester area, a photo stop, transportation to the prom venue, an after-prom activity, and a final drop-off plan. When every part of the night is connected, transportation becomes one of the most important pieces of the schedule.

Planning early gives families and organizers time to confirm passenger counts, coordinate payment among riders, compare vehicle options, and decide how the group will handle belongings, formalwear, photos, and timing. It also helps reduce last-minute confusion about who is driving, where students should meet, and how the group will get home after the event.
Henrietta and the surrounding Rochester, New York area can have busy evening traffic around restaurants, event venues, hotels, banquet halls, arenas, and major roads. A prom transportation plan should allow enough time for group boarding, photos, traffic, and venue arrival instructions. Leaving too little margin can create unnecessary pressure on a night that already runs on a tight schedule.

Party bus, limo, mini bus, shuttle, or charter bus: choosing the right fit
A prom party bus is often a strong option for groups that want to ride together, talk, take photos before boarding, and keep the energy of the night moving between stops. Party buses are commonly requested when the group is larger than a traditional limo group but still wants a social ride instead of splitting across several vehicles.
A limo-style option may work for smaller groups that want a more classic prom arrival. It can be a good fit when the route is simple, the passenger count is limited, and the group wants a formal presentation at the entrance. For some families, a limo is easier to coordinate when there are only a few couples involved.
A mini bus or shuttle can be a practical choice for larger prom groups, school-sponsored movements, parent-organized after-prom transportation, or groups that care more about passenger capacity and simple boarding than a party atmosphere. Shuttle-style transportation can work well when students are moving between a pickup point, dinner, prom, and a return location.
A charter bus may be appropriate for very large groups, school groups, or organizers moving many passengers at the same time. It can also make sense when a prom-related trip includes a longer distance, a structured itinerary, or multiple adult chaperones. The best vehicle depends on the number of passengers, distance, stops, time needed, and the experience your group wants.

Parent-approved prom group planning in Henrietta
Parents want students to enjoy prom, but they also want the night to have structure. Group transportation gives families one transportation plan to review, one itinerary to share, and one schedule for expected pickup and return. That matters when students are dressed formally, carrying phones and personal items, and moving between locations at night.
A good prom plan identifies the main decision-maker, the adult contact, and the student group leader if there is one. It should also include emergency contact information, the final passenger list, and clear instructions about where riders should stand when the vehicle arrives. For larger groups, it helps to have one person check off names as students board at each stop.
Parents may also want to know whether students will be making unscheduled stops. The clearest approach is to build the itinerary ahead of time and avoid adding destinations during the night. If dinner, photos, after-prom, or a return stop is part of the plan, include it in the quote request so the timing and routing can be reviewed before prom night.
For school organizers, transportation planning may also involve chaperone coordination, arrival windows, and venue instructions. For parent-organized groups, the priorities may be different: keeping friends together, avoiding multiple teen drivers, and making sure everyone returns to the agreed location. Pickup, dinner, photos, after-prom, and return timing in Henrietta
The best prom transportation schedules are built backward from the official arrival time. Start with the time students need to be at the prom entrance, then add time for dinner, photos, boarding, traffic, and any buffer needed between stops. Formalwear, large groups, and parent photos can add more time than people expect.
Some Henrietta groups choose one central pickup point so the vehicle does not need to make multiple residential stops. Others request several pickups across Henrietta, West Henrietta, or nearby Rochester-area neighborhoods. Multiple pickups can be convenient, but they also add time and may affect the quote. A central meeting point can make the schedule cleaner and help everyone board together.
Dinner stops should be planned with realistic timing. If a restaurant or banquet setting is part of the night, confirm when the group must arrive, how long the meal is expected to take, and where the vehicle can safely load and unload passengers. If the group is considering an event venue such as Rushwood Barn or another local venue for photos or a related gathering, include that stop in the itinerary instead of treating it as a quick add-on.
Photo stops are often important to students and families, but they need a defined time window. Decide whether photos happen before pickup, during a dedicated stop, or at the prom venue. If parents are gathering for photos, make sure the vehicle arrival time allows students to take pictures without rushing.
After-prom transportation should be planned as carefully as the ride to prom. If students are going to an organized after-prom activity, a home gathering, or a final pickup point, the schedule should include the departure time from prom and the return time expected by parents. Late-night changes are harder to manage, so it is best to decide the full plan before the vehicle is reserved.
What affects a Henrietta prom transportation quote
Prom transportation pricing is based on the details of the trip, not only the vehicle name. A party bus, limo, mini bus, shuttle, or charter bus quote may vary based on passenger count, date, hours needed, mileage, number of stops, vehicle type, timing, and how complex the itinerary is. Prom season can be a high-demand period, so earlier planning gives your group more time to compare appropriate options.

Before requesting a quote, gather the essentials in one place:
- Prom date, approximate pickup time, and expected return time
- Passenger count, including students and any adult chaperones
- Pickup location, prom location, dinner stop, photo stop, and after-prom stop if known
- Preferred vehicle type, such as party bus, limo, mini bus, shuttle, or charter bus
- Name and phone number for the parent, student leader, or organizer coordinating the trip

It is also helpful to decide how the group will handle payment collection among riders before booking. Many prom groups have one parent or organizer coordinate the transportation request and collect each rider’s share separately. Having a single point of contact makes the planning process cleaner and reduces confusion as prom gets closer.
